Output ebfaa323790ef24f7c3fd74fc4dd8816e8026be905bb53e2bc96d087eb3049c7:0

value
9938409900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0caeb46b5c7a1bbd0fc699d0c93b1e7ffc19db2 OP_EQUALVERIFY OP_CHECKSIG
address
1L2zdxsf9rKv4UVtRjzZtJCh7MX2CUa3Nk
transaction
ebfaa323790ef24f7c3fd74fc4dd8816e8026be905bb53e2bc96d087eb3049c7
spent
true